How to Make Turkey Cranberry Sliders
-
Preheat your oven to 350°F. This step ensures that your sliders bake evenly and become perfectly golden brown.
-
Prepare a 9×13 baking pan by covering it with foil and giving it a light spray of cooking spray to prevent sticking.
-
Extract the rolls from the package in one cohesive piece; this allows for easy slicing and layering later on.
-
Slice the entire slab of rolls in half lengthwise to create a top and bottom layer for your sliders.
-
Place the bottom slab in the prepared pan, ensuring it lays flat to hold all the delicious fillings.
-
Layer with diced turkey, cranberry sauce, and Swiss cheese. (Tip: warming the cranberry sauce in the microwave for a few seconds makes it easier to spread).
-
Add the top slab of rolls back on, making sure the filling is well-contained in your sliders.
-
Combine melted butter with yellow mustard, Worcestershire sauce, and dried minced onion in a bowl, then pour this mixture evenly over the rolls for a tasty topping.
-
Cover the pan with foil and let the sliders sit for 5-10 minutes. This allows the flavors to meld and the butter to soak in slightly.
-
Bake the sliders covered for 20 minutes until heated through and the cheese begins to melt.
-
Uncover the pan and bake for an additional 5 minutes to achieve a lovely, crispy top.
-
Garnish (Optional) with a sprinkle of Parmesan cheese and dried parsley for an extra burst of flavor and color.
-
Slice the baked sliders into individual portions and serve warm for maximum enjoyment.
Optional: Serve with a side of chips or a fresh salad for a delightful contrast.

Make Ahead Options
These Turkey Cranberry Sliders are a fantastic meal prep solution for busy cooks! You can prepare the entire assembly up to 24 hours in advance by layering the turkey, cranberry sauce, and cheese between the Hawaiian rolls, then wrapping it tightly in plastic wrap or foil and refrigerating. This prepped dish will maintain its delightful flavor and texture, ensuring that every bite remains just as delicious. When you’re ready to serve, simply uncover, pour the butter mixture over the sliders, and bake as directed, adding an extra couple of minutes if baking straight from the fridge. This way, you’ll enjoy cozy and satisfying sliders with minimal last-minute work!

How to Store and Freeze Turkey Cranberry Sliders
Room Temperature: Let your sliders cool completely before placing them in an airtight container. They can be kept at room temperature for up to 2 hours.
Fridge: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at in the microwave or oven until warmed through.
Freezer: Wrap the sliders tightly in plastic wrap and then in aluminum foil. They can be frozen for up to 3 months. Thaw overnight in the fridge before reheating.
Reheating: When ready to enjoy your Turkey Cranberry Sliders, reheat in a preheated oven at 350°F for about 10-15 minutes, or until warm and cheesy.

What should I do if my sliders are too dry?
If your Turkey Cranberry Sliders turn out dry, consider adding more cranberry sauce or a drizzle of melted butter on top before serving. You can also try reheating with a splash of broth or water to introduce moisture. Be sure to keep an eye on the baking time next time to ensure they don’t overcook!
